APC by Schneider Electric WMPRS1F-G3-15-3A Concise Descriptor

Overview

The APC by Schneider Electric WMPRS1F-G3-15-3A is a critical component for the revitalization of APC Galaxy 3500 15 KVA 208V UPS systems operating in a 3:3 configuration. This kit ensures that your uninterruptible power supply remains operational and protected, preventing downtime for sensitive IT infrastructure and critical systems. It is designed for direct replacement of worn components, extending the service life of your existing UPS investment.

Compatibility

This revitalization kit is specifically designed for the APC Galaxy 3500 UPS, model series operating at 15 KVA with a 208V input and 3:3 internal bypass configuration. It is not compatible with other UPS models or different voltage/configuration variants of the Galaxy 3500 line.

Installation Notes

Installation requires qualified personnel familiar with APC UPS systems. Ensure the UPS is fully de-energized and isolated from the power source before commencing work. Refer to the official APC service documentation for the Galaxy 3500 series for detailed, step-by-step instructions, including specific torque values for internal connections and safety protocols. Failure to follow proper procedures can result in equipment damage or personal injury.
